The Hutterian Brethren differed from the Swiss Brethren largely by their practice of having all things in common, a practice they adopted from the New Testament Church, as recorded in Acts 4:32-35. Until the 1990s, children were educated inside the colony until age 14 or until a minimum age decreed by state or province; most colonies now encourage students to complete high school and follow state or provincial curricula. Hutterites, also called Hutterian Brethren, are an ethnoreligious group that is a communal branch of Anabaptists who, like the Amish and Mennonites, trace their roots to the Radical Reformation of the early 16th century.
